Die Visualisierung quantitativer Daten mit einem dreidimensionalen konischen Säulendiagramm verleiht Berichten und Dashboards Tiefe und visuelles Interesse. In diesem Leitfaden erfahren Sie, wie Sie ein ConicalColumn3D‑Diagramm in Excel mit C# und Aspose.Cells for .NET erstellen. Das Beispiel demonstriert die Datenbefüllung, Diagrammerstellung, Serienkonfiguration und grundlegende Formatierung – alles mit nur wenigen Codezeilen.

Dieser Artikel behandelt die folgenden Themen:

C# Excel-Bibliothek zum Erstellen eines ConicalColumn3D-Diagramms

Aspose.Cells for .NET ist eine umfassende Excel‑Manipulationsbibliothek, die Entwicklern ermöglicht, Excel‑Arbeitsmappen zu erstellen, zu bearbeiten und zu formatieren, ohne Microsoft Office zu benötigen. Sie unterstützt eine breite Palette von Diagrammtypen, einschließlich ConicalColumn3D, das in den Standard‑Office‑Interop‑APIs nicht verfügbar ist.

Wesentliche Vorteile der Verwendung von Aspose.Cells für die Diagrammerstellung:

  • Rich API – Vollständige Kontrolle über Diagrammtyp, Serien, Achsen, Legenden und Formatierung.
  • Zero Dependencies – Keine Notwendigkeit, Excel auf dem Server zu installieren.
  • High Performance – Effiziente Verarbeitung großer Datensätze.
  • Cross‑Platform – Funktioniert unter Windows, Linux und macOS mit .NET Core/5/6+.

Starten Sie in drei einfachen Schritten:

  1. Installieren Sie die Bibliothek über NuGet:
    PM> Install-Package Aspose.Cells
    
  2. Erstellen Sie eine Workbook-Instanz und füllen Sie Daten.
  3. Fügen Sie ein ConicalColumn3D-Diagramm hinzu, konfigurieren Sie die Serie und speichern Sie die Datei.

Erstellen eines ConicalColumn3D-Diagramms in Excel mit C#

Unten finden Sie ein vollständiges, sofort ausführbares C#‑Konsolenprogramm, das demonstriert, wie man ein ConicalColumn3D‑Diagramm erstellt. Der Code folgt bewährten Methoden, enthält ausführliche Kommentare und kann mit .NET 6 oder höher kompiliert werden.

Erklärung des Codes

SchrittWas es tut
02Instanziiert ein neues Workbook und greift auf das erste Arbeitsblatt zu.
03Schreibt Beispieldaten für Verkäufe von zwei Quartalen in die Zellen A1:C3.
04Fügt ein ConicalColumn3D-Diagrammobjekt hinzu, das in den Zeilen 5‑25 und Spalten 0‑10 positioniert ist.
05‑06Erstellt zwei Datenreihen – eine für Q1 und eine für Q2 – und verknüpft sie mit den Arbeitsblattbereichen.
07Demonstriert optionale Anpassungen: Achsentitel, Füllfarben der Reihen, Positionierung der Legende.
08Speichert die Arbeitsmappe in einer XLSX-Datei, die in Excel, Google Sheets oder jedem kompatiblen Viewer geöffnet werden kann.

Ausführen des Beispiels

  1. Erstellen Sie ein neues .NET‑Konsolenprojekt (dotnet new console -n ConicalColumn3DChartDemo).
  2. Fügen Sie das NuGet‑Paket Aspose.Cells hinzu (dotnet add package Aspose.Cells).
  3. Ersetzen Sie die generierte Program.cs durch den oben genannten Code.
  4. Builden und führen Sie das Projekt aus (dotnet run).
    Die Datei ConicalColumn3D_Chart_Output.xlsx wird im Ausgabeverzeichnis des Projekts angezeigt.

Kostenlose Lizenz & Ressourcen

Aspose.Cells bietet eine temporäre kostenlose Lizenz, die Evaluierungsbeschränkungen während der Entwicklung aufhebt. Holen Sie sie hier: Aspose Temporary License.

Zusätzliche Ressourcen, um Ihr Aspose.Cells‑Know-how zu vertiefen:

Fazit

Das Erstellen eines ConicalColumn3D‑Diagramms mit Aspose.Cells for .NET ist einfach und vollständig programmierbar. Die Bibliothek bietet Ihnen eine feinkörnige Kontrolle über Daten, Serien und das visuelle Styling, ohne auf Microsoft Excel angewiesen zu sein. Verwenden Sie das bereitgestellte Beispiel als Grundlage, um fortschrittliche 3‑D‑Diagramme in Ihre Berichte, Dashboards oder Datenanalyse‑Pipelines zu integrieren.

Wenn Sie auf Herausforderungen stoßen oder Fragen haben, können Sie sich gerne im Aspose Cells Support Forum melden.

Siehe auch